For Those Who Feel They Are Blocked In Psychology

10
psychology test SSB
I was told this by an officer to whom I owe my recommendation. Before going fr SSB 3 times and getting conference out all the three times, I started thinking there is something seriously wrong with my psychology. I kind of developed a stigma about psychology. I was not sure what would I do in my 4th attempt, but once Sir explained me the concept of psychology in his way, I overcame my fear and got recommend too.

Next words are as explained to me by the Gentleman-
Psychology is a test of our mental potential to become and officer. What psychologists does is to find the rare symptoms that we may have, in fact I must say the rarest of rare symptoms  For example a certain candidate has a habit of stealing, he may be very good otherwise but that is what he does knowingly or unknowingly because it is habit which he himself can’t overcome.  A certain candidate has an habit of lying, come what may he tends to tell lies. A certain candidate is so self centric that he will try to get what he wants even at the cost of others. And so on goes the list of some uncorrectable disorders. This is what is the job of psychologists- to find such weeds and throw them out.

ssb interview psychology test

Now let me tell you none of us, I mean none of us, not even a single one of us belong to this category because like I said it is for a rarest of rear candidate. We all who have been bought up by our parent irrespective of which class we all belong to, if u r eligible enough to appear fr the SSB that means your parent have done their part, they have given u a good education weather English, Hindi or any other medium, weather govt or private school, they have done what their part was depending on their financial capacity. Along with Education values are the other thing which they have given us. We all who are at least a graduate, have common sense and have had family values possess a good psychology.
We all possess a good psychology which is potential enough to help us become an officer. None of us have these disorders in us because we have been bought up very well by our parent. So believe that your psychology is good.
Now your next doubt will be then why are we not recommended, the answer is that we are not recommended because we have not done well in Interview or in GTO. The job of psychologists is simple: He neither passes nor fails anybody. After going through our TAT, WAT, SRT, SDT, he gets an IDEA about us and moreover he comes to know if we at all possess those rarest  of rear disorders. If at all he finds any case like this (which is not the case with us) then he will straight away give him marks below 50.This candidate stands no chance of passing. One need 90 marks to pass. Now comes the next category- our category, what the psychologist does is he puts us on an border line or average score that is around 75-80. Then he waits till the conference, in conference the psych and GTO has 75 marks each where as the IO has 150 marks alone for the conference. So the psychologist waits for the GTO and IO to give their opinion, if they have passed us then the psych will award us grace marks from his 75 and pass us otherwise he will stay where he was and thus we find that many of us don’t get recommend, so it is not that u have failed in psychology but because in GTO or Interview.
Now the simple answer towards putting up a good psychology is to write and present your Natural self. Be very free of external ideas, borrowed or coached. We all are fools that we don’t listen to the simplest rule of passing the psych test. The Psych himself tells in the instructions as to what is the trick to passing these tests. He tells us- gentleman u are required to write the first impression that comes to your mind. So here is the key- THE FIRST IMPRESSION and we all fail to do that. Coaching classes and people come up with all sorts of rules, for e.g. in WAT they will tell don’t use should, must, don’t write proverbs etc. like this sentence. So somewhere we fail to present our original self. So the best method is to write whatever comes to your mind. Be natural. All stories can’t be good. If you go throw my stories you will find that a few stories are not so very good, they don’t have a very strong theme but may be because I was organized them well and my other good stories have shown the psychologist what he want to see. So give your first impression, stay natural and pass. This is what additional advantage the freshers have in SSB, their psych is uninfluenced.
Like in Cricket the benefit of doubt goes to the Batsman, likewise the benefit if doubt doesn’t go with us. SSB gets to keep the benefit of doubt. So it is very important to present ourselves clearly, if we are not clear then a doubt is created. Psychologist never talks to us so he will not be able to ask you or clarify his doubts, so he keeps the doubt with himself by not recommending. So a humble request BE VERY VERY NATURAL.
  
Many a times when a certain candidate gets recommended from our batch we say: How could this idiot get recommend? And we punch all our agonies to the poor chap. We may have found that he was not very much involved in the group and always opposed the group or nobody liked him in the group and that stuff, the thing is he was self-cautious but not selfish. And everybody has differences, difference of opinion is bound to happen. We say how he cleared his psych???? The fact is we all cleared psych but this chap he performed well in his GTO and IO and that is why he was recommended.
SO WE ALL HAVE GOOD PSYCHOLOGY. WE ALL ARE PASSED. So the game depends on GTO and interview.

AFCAT stands for Air force common admission test, it is conducted by Indian air force twice every year for the recruitment of men and women in flying, technical and ground duty branch of Indian air force.
Indian air force passing out parade

AFCAT has following phases: 

  1. Apply for AFCAT [ Online only]
  2. Clear written test of AFCAT
  3. Attend AFSB [ Air force selection board]  interview.
  4. Get recommened.
  5. Clear your medical examination. 
  6. Get in all India merit list.
  7. Join Air force academy.

Syllabus of AFCAT:

  • General Awareness – History, Sports, Geography, Environment, Civics, Basic Science, Defence, Art, Culture, Current Affairs, Politics etc. 
  • Verbal Ability in English – Comprehension, Error Detection, Sentence Completion, Synonyms, Antonyms and Testing of Vocabulary.
  • Numerical Ability – Decimal Fraction, Simplification, Average, Profit & loss, Percentage, Ratio & Proportion and Simple interest.
  • Reasoning and Military Aptitude Test – Verbal Skills and Spatial  Ability
Please Read:

Marks Division in AFCAT:

  • General Awareness: 75 Marks. 
  • Verbal Ability in English: 75 Marks.
  • Numerical Ability: 75 Marks.
  • Reasoning and Military Aptitude Test: 75 Marks. 

Sectional Cut Off Marks: 

  • There is no sectional cut off, try to get as many as marks you can score in your strong section.

Cut Off Marks in AFCAT:

  • Luckily, Indian air force revealed AFCAT cut off marks of last AFCAT examination. The Cut off marks were 141 out of 300, so if you do 48 correct questions that would do. Cut off may increase in AFCAT 2013 so just keep a benchmark in your preparation.

    The Command Task

    4
    The Command Task
    In the group tasks mentioned earlier, the qualities of candidates for working in cooperation with other members of the group are noticed but some of their leadership qualities are not brought to the surface. In order to assess the total personality of a candidate and to enable the hesitant and shy type to come to the limelight, the command task is given. 

    Procedure of Command Task:

    • The GTO selects each member of the group turn by turn to act a leader or commander of the group, so that he is able to display his hidden qualities of leadership as best as possible. 
    • The leader is given a free hand to select 3 or 4 members to form his group.
    • The GTO then explains the requirement of the task to the leader.
    • The leader in turn explains the requirement and his plan of tackling the task to the members. Then he allots duties to each member.
    command task in GTO tasks

    Instructions for leaders or Commanders:

    1. The commander should listen to the instructions of the GTO carefully and make a careful mental note of important details. 
    2. The first job of the commander is to select the members of his group  He has seen all the 8 members working with him in the group and should know the strong and weak points of each member. He knows the requirement of the task allotted to him.
    3. Having selected his team, the commander should think out the solution of the problem.
    4. Having hit upon the best plan, he should explain to the members the requirement of the task, and his plan of tackling it, clearly and quickly. 
    5. He should then allot duties to each member for which each one is most suited mentally and physically.
    6. After clarifying their doubts, if any, he tells them to start execution of his plan.
    7. He must issue his orders to the members boldly and in an asserting manner.
    8. The commander must actively supervise the working of the group. He must ensure that every member is giving maximum cooperation and help in the execution of the plan.
    9. If, at any stage, the commander finds that there is a bottleneck and he cannot proceed further in the execution of his plan, he may accept suggestions from his team members, but he will have to lose some marks.

    Preparation Of A Lecturette

    12
    ssb interview lecturette

    An officer of the Armed Forces has to lead or command his men. He is called upon to address at short notice the men he commands and he must be able to inspire confidence in his men-not only by his action but by his word also. His speech must, therefore, be forceful and effective.

    ssb interview lecturette

    In preparing your lecturette, you have to collect your material from various sources as under:

    1. Note down all ideas about the subject as they occur to you.
    2. Consult reference books, journals, newspapers and take down any new points not covered already.
    3. Discuss the subjects with your colleagues and note down any new points not covered already.
    4. Go through all the above material and select materials of your liking which can fit in the framework of your talk.
    5. Arrange the material selected in a logical order.
    6. Prepare a final draft of your speech.
    7. Divide your speech in three parts as under:
      • Introduction: It is to establish contact with the audience, to arouse their interest so that they get ready for what is going to come by disclosing and clarifying your subject and stating why the subject is important for them. Remember the maxim ” Well begun is half done”.
      • The body: This is the most important part as it carries the main message. Make it as interesting as possible. A dull treatment looses its effectiveness. A touch of humour may be helpful.
      • Summary and conclusion: A summary serves to wrap up the material you have presented. It is not only helpful at the end, but is useful in the beginning and at the end of each phase of your talk.
    8. Rehearse your lecture and limit it to the time allotted.
    Lecturette isn’t hard if you go with some preparation, topics in lecturette are very common and general, always choose a convenient topic and prepare well in the given time.

    Tips for Military Planning or Group Planning Exercise

    2
    military planning exercise
    This is an indoor test employed by the GTO to test the planning ability of the candidates. Besides the tactical, administrative and organisational ability of the candidates, their mental alertness, i.e. their power of understanding a problem quickly, finding out its correct solution and then expressing it correctly, and forcefully will come into play. 

    It is a group task and not an individual task. Therefore, the candidate’s power of working in a team or group and a spirit of give and take is also put to test. Other qualities which are tested are reasoning ability and power of convincing with his arguments.

    military planning in ssb interview gto task

    Instruction for candidates on tackling a military planning exercise or group planning exercise [GPE]

    • Read the printed instructions carefully and not carefully the minutest details.
    • Make sure that you have correctly understood the requirement of the problem. If you have any doubts, have these clarified from the GTO.
    • When the solution is being discussed give your solution with confidence and express it with clarity. 
    • When another candidate is giving his solution, listen to him patiently and speak only when you have really some more rational and constructive suggestions to make. Do not interrupt merely for the sake of speaking.

    IT, EEE etc Are Now Eligible For Indian Army Technical Entry

    36
    IT EEE in Indian army technical entry

    Recently Indian army has done some changes in the eligibility criteria for technical entries like TGC and SSC-tech. Though these changes are not declared openly anywhere, but you can see these changes in the call up letter received  for SSC-40 technical. 

    Branches included for Indian army Technical Entries:

    • Information technology: IT was excluded from tech entries long back, lot of candidates have had suffered from this decision of Indian army, only because army considered CS for technical entries but not IT. IT branch is equivalent to Computer science, this is considered by Indian army now which makes them eligible for technical entries. 
    • Electrical and Electronics: EEE students were exclude from TGC-117 onward  though they are eligible for SSC-40 tech because EEE is notified in the SSC-40 tech notification. But now army is considering EEE as equivalent to Electrical Engineering, this makes them eligible for TGC-117. 
    • Instrumentation and Control: This branch is considered equivalent to Electronics and Instrumentation. 
    • Other Branches: If your branch is not included but the other equivalent branch is notified, you can go with equivalency certificate of your stream to the notified stream from the AICTE. This will make you eligible. 
    Indian army included IT and EEE for technical entry
    All the above is mentioned in the common call letter by SSB Bhopal, but candidates are suggested to check this from army headquarter before assuming any thing.

    Frequently Asked Questions By Army Aspirants

    20
    ssb+interview+faq

    Candidates applying for Indian armed forces and going for SSB interviews may have following questions in their mind like interview date, call letter, documents required, change of SSB interiview date etc. Below we have 54 frequently asked questions by Indian army aspirants with answers.

    Table of Contents

    Q.1 I had qualified in CDSE. When is my date of interview?

    Ans: After the declaration of result by UPSC, the interviews are normally conducted after 45 to 60 days. You can see your SSB interview details on this website.

    Q.2 I am doing 10+2. How can I apply to be an Army Officer?

    Ans: See the advertisement published by UPSC for NDA in Apr/Sep every year and for 10+2 TES Entry in leading newspapers in Nov/Dec and May/June every year.

    Q.3 My parents/friends/roommate got the call up letter, I have not received it. What can I do?

    Ans: You can check your interview dates on this website and report for interview accordingly. A sample call letter can be downloaded.

    Q.4 I had given the address of Delhi in the application. Now I shifted to Kanpur?

    Ans: Check details of your SSB interview on this website. You can download the instructions and report to the concerned Selection Centre. Write an application to the ADG Rtg, Rtg-6, West Block-III, RK Puram, New Delhi regarding change of address.

    Q.5 I received your call up letter. What preparations do I have to do?

    Ans: Get your rail/bus reservation done at the earliest. Go through the instructions.

    Q.6 I am unable to attend the interview on the date given. What should I do?

    Ans: Send us an e mail on [email protected] period suitable to you. We will try and accommodate you as per your availability.

    Q.7 My parents or relatives or friend or brother or guardian accompanying me. What are the arrangements for their stay?

    Ans.    There is no accommodation catered for parents/relatives/friends as they are not permitted to enter the Selection Centre premises.

    Q.8 My train is getting late beyond its scheduled arrival time at Allahabad. What can I do?

    Ans: If you reach the station late, due to late arrival of train then you are advised to report to the Selection Centre directly under your own arrangement.

    Q.9 My train is reaching four hours before the time of reporting at MCO Bangalore/Allahabad/Bhopal. What can I do?

    Ans: Wait at the waiting room/at station and report to the MCO at the appointed time.

    Q.10 If I come a day before, could you entertain me in the campus?

    Ans: No, you are advised to report on the appointed day. In case you come early due to unavoidable circumstances then you have to stay under own arrangement in the city.

     Q.11 The train passing through my home station reaches two days before the date of reporting. What can I do?

    Ans: You are required to report at the appointed time given in call up letter. In case due to unavoidable circumstance you reach before then you have to stay under own arrangements in the city.

    Q.12 The train passing through my home station reaches one day after the date of reporting. What can I do?

    Ans: Late reporting is not permitted. Get your reservation done in some other train which passes from any other station closer to your home station.

    Q.13 Can I bring mobile while coming there?

    Ans: No, Mobile and Cameras are strictly prohibited in the Selection Centre premises. However, you can utilize the STD facility on payment at the Centre.

    Q.14 I am having problem in my eye sight. Am I eligible for the SSB interview?

    Ans: The medical standards for joining Armed forces are laid down. They are different for different categories. For details please visit website www.joinindianarmy.nic.in .

    Q.15 I met with an accident and my right elbow got hair line cracks. Can I get a second chance?

    Ans: Send your request along with proof to the Selection Centre from where you got your call. We will give you second chance for interview.

    Q.16 I belong to a place which is 50 kms away from Allahabad. Can I report to your centre by a motor-bike. If so, what are the arrangements for parking my vehicle in your centre?

    Ans: No, No vehicle whatsoever is permitted inside the Selection Centre premises. You     are advised to come up to Selection Centre by any mode ie Bus/Train/Taxi etc.

    Q.17 I belong to Kanpur. Can I use my father’s car to report there and use it during my stay at your centre?

     Ans: No, No vehicle whatsoever is permitted inside the Selection Centre premises. You are advised to come up to Selection Centre by any mode ie Bus/Train/Taxi etc.

    Q.18 I haven’t received the regular call letter. Now I receive the absentee call up letter and I couldn’t attend the interview on the date scheduled. Do you give another date immediately?

    Ans: No, further date is given after absentee batch. To avoid such eventualities you are advised to visitwww.joinindianarmy.nic.in to see details about SSB interviews well in advance.

    Q.19 My sister’s marriage has been fixed a day prior to my reporting at your centre.  Can I get a second chance?

    Ans: Yes, you can write/speak to the concerned Selection Centre about your problem and get the date extended. You can also contact us on e-mail.

    Q.20 I am coming by AC class. What can I be reimbursed with in the form of Travelling Allowance?

    Ans: You can only get the Traveling Allowance of entitled class of Railways.

    Q.21 I am coming from Mumbai by IAC flight. I want the full charges to be reimbursed. What are the procedures?

    Ans: You can only get the Traveling Allowance of entitled class of Railways.

    Q.22 What will be boarding and lodging charges during my stay at your centre?

    Ans: Your boarding and lodging is free of cost during your stay at Selection Centre.

    Q.24 My son is a vegetarian. Is there separate table for the vegetarians?

    Ans: Yes, we do cater for all.

    Q.25 The documents of my son were deposited in the College or University. You are telling that he should bring the original documents for the interview. What can we do?

    Ans: You are advised to get photocopy duly attested by Gazetted Officer while coming for SSB interview. However originals will have to be produced at the time of joining the Academy.

    Q.26 I had deposited my certificates in the counselling centre. As per earlier clarification I approached them to give bonafide certificate and they have denied. What can I do now?

    Ans: You are advised to get photocopy duly attested by Gazetted Officer while coming for SSB interview. However originals will have to be produced at the time of joining the Academy.
      

    Q.27 I lost my documents in the train. What can I do now?

    Ans: You can report to the Selection Centre with your ID proof. We will entertain you.

    Q.28 My luggage was stolen by somebody. I do not have anything to come with?

    Ans: You can report to the Selection Centre with your ID proof. Your boarding and lodging is free of cost. Meanwhile, you can contact parents/relatives for help if required.

    Q.29 I have my local relatives in the station. Can I be permitted to stay there and attend the interview from there?

    Ans: No, you have to stay within the premises of the Selection Centre. However, you are permitted to go outside the Selection Centre during your stay.

    Q.30 I am a lady candidate. And for the first time I am coming alone from my home. Does any person accompany me from station to your centre and vice-versa?

    Ans: As per the details given in the call up letter you report at the appointed date and time. Our representative will receive all candidates at Railway Station and you will be provided transport from Railway Station to Selection Centre. Your boarding and lodging is free of cost along with other lady candidates.

    Q.31 I am coming by bus. Please tell me where I have to get down?

    Ans: There are two options available:-

    • Go to the railway station and meet our representative who will accompany you till                       Selection Centre.
    • You can directly report to the Selection Centre.

    Q.32 My train is late. I will reach the station by 10.00 PM in the night. Can you arrange my reception accordingly?

    Ans: If a candidate reaches late and is unable to report at the given date and time then he is required to report to Selection Centre directly. In unavoidable circumstances we can consider the case of candidates.

    Q.33 Can you tell me the reporting date of mine at your Centre (The caller doesn’t tell anything about himself)?

    Ans: You can visit our website  www.joinindianarmy.nic.in for date of reporting. Normally all call letters do have the reporting date.

    Q.34 Why are you conducting the medical examination of my son at Allahabad itself?

    Ans:  Medical Examinations are conducted at the station where SSB interviews are held.

    Q.35 I had been recommended at Bhopal for IMA entry. Is there a need to give another interview for my OTA entry?

    Ans: No, you are required to give interview only once and you are automatically considered for OTA provided you have given OTA as your choice.

    Q.36 I got only three copies of photographs, will you accept it?

    Ans: Now a days photographers give your photograph within an hour. Get more copies from photographer once you reach here.

    Q.37 Is there any possibility to give the interview in the nearest Selection Centre?

    Ans: No, interviews are conducted only at the centres fixed by ADG Rtg.

    Q.38 Could you tell me the merit list of my son?

    Ans: Merit list of all entries is being made available at our website www.joinindianarmy.nic.in. . You can also contact on tele Nos given in the respective advertisements. Merit list is also displayed at candidates Reception Room at the office of ADG Rtg at West Block-III, RK Puram New Delhi.

    Q.39 Do you give food and accommodation free of cost or recover at later stage?

    Ans: Boarding and lodging is free of cost. No such recovery is done at a later stage.

    Q.40 I had opted for Air Force. Why I have been called for an interview at your Centre, which is selecting candidates for Army?

    Ans: Candidates who habitually wear glasses are not considered for Air Force. Hence, they are given their second choice and are interviewed accordingly. Also, since Air Force is unable to handle all their candidates, their load is shared by Army Selection Boards.

    Q.41 What are the avenues available to me to become officer at intermediate level?

    Ans: NDA and 10+2 TES entries are available. Visit our websitewww.joinindianarmy.nic.in for complete details.

    Q.42 What are the avenues available to me to join army at Graduate level?

    Ans: Following entries are available
    1.     IMA
    2.     OTA
    3.     NCC Special Entry Scheme
    4.     TGC
    5.     UES.
    For complete details visit our websitewww.joinindianarmy.nic.in.

    Q.43 What are the avenues available to me to join army as a technical graduate?

    Ans: Technical Graduate course and UES course for Permanent commission and Short Service Commission are available. For details visit website www.joinindianarmy.nic.in .

     Q.44 I have done NCC and obtained ‘C’ certificate what are the avenues available for me?

    Ans: Certain vacancies for NCC ‘C’ certificate holders are reserved for IMA and OTA. For IMA you have to apply through UPSC ie combined Defence Services Examination (CDSE) and for OTA through NCC Spl entry Scheme for which advertisement is published in Jun/Jul and Nov/Dec every year. NCC Spl Entry scheme is a Non UPSC Entry.

    Q.45 Is there minimum percentage laid down for NDA and CDS examination?

    Ans: No, you have to pass your minimum education qualification and appear for the examination conducted by the UPSC.

    Q.46 What are the maximum chances I can avail for SSB interview?

    Ans: There is no limit laid down. You can appear for SSB interviews upto the permissible age.

    Q.47 What are the medical standards laid down to become an officer in the Indian Army?

    Ans: For medical standard visit our websitewww.joinindianarmy.nic.in .

    Q.48 Do you give any preference to the wards of Armed Forces for SSB interview?

    Ans: No, such preference is given to the wards of Armed Forces for SSB interview.

    Q.49 If I receive my SSB interview date once, it is possible to fix the same at any other time?

    Ans: Yes, If you are unable to attend the SSB interview due to unavoidable circumstance, you can write/speak on tele to the concerned Selection Centre from where     you have got the call. They will give you another date for SSB interview.

    Q.50 From where can I obtain the form for Non UPSC entries?

    Ans: Application forms are published alongwith the advertisement published for different entries. Common application form applicable for all Non UPSC entries can be downloaded from website www.joinindianarmy.nic.in.

    Q.51 What are the facilities available for guidance/information/clarification regarding the application form?

    Ans: Candidates can contact Additional Directorate General of Recruiting at their Reception Room at West Block-III, RK Puram, New Delhi or over telephone No 011-26173215/011-26175473 on all working days between 0900hrs to 1700hrs.

    Q.52 Will I get any compensation if I get injured during SSB interview?

    Ans: No compensation will be paid in respect to any injury sustained as a result of test conducted at SSB.

    Q.53 Can I submit more than one application form for the same entry?

    Ans: No, only one application is required to be submitted.

    Q.54 Where do I have to report for interview once I qualify for the SSB interview?

    Ans: The interviews for Army candidates are conducted at one of the following centres :-
                (a)        Selection Centre East Allahabad.
                (b)        Selection Centre Central Bhopal
                (c)        Selection Centre South Bangalore
